Understanding Certified Representatives

A certified agent acts as the official point of contact for a corporation, making sure that important legal and tax documents are received plus dealt with correctly. This position is critical for compliance with government laws that mandate businesses to maintain a registered agent for get service of process and other official notifications. Basically, the certified agent protects a corporation's legal interests by making sure prompt delivery of documents from the government and third parties.

Licensed agents can be individuals or organizations that concentrate in providing this support. Many business owners opt for professional registered agent services because they deliver trustworthiness and knowledge in handling legal documents. By using a licensed agent service, entrepreneurs can confirm that they are meeting their statutory obligations while concentrating on their core operations. This is especially beneficial for those running LLCs or corporations as these structures have specific registered agent obligations that must be met to keep good standing.

Appointed Agent Requirements and Fees

When selecting a appointed representative, it is important to comprehend the particular criteria that vary by jurisdiction. Generally, a registered representative must have a physical location in the state of formation, be present during normal working times, and be authorized to carry out operations in that state. Furthermore, persons or organizations serving as designated agents should be aware of the statutory responsibilities associated with the role, such as receiving official documents on for the enterprise.

Regarding costs, designated representative solutions can vary greatly based on different factors, including the provider's standing, the offerings provided, and whether the agent operates locally or nationwide. On average, firms can anticipate to invest ranging from $100 to $300 per year for trustworthy appointed agent solutions. It is wise to compare costs and offerings from several designated representative companies to find the best choices while avoiding diminishing on dependability and security.

Further charges may be incurred for extra offerings such as compliance reminders, document forwarding, and handling legal communications. Some registered agent companies provide package packages that feature annual compliance offerings or designated office services, which can offer financial advantages for companies. Grasping the total registered agent cost system before hiring is important to secure comprehensive support provision at a competitive rate.

Benefits of Using a Registered Agent

Using a registered agent provides business owners with reliable point of contact for legal documents and important communications. This guarantees that sensitive information is handled properly and that businesses do not overlook crucial notifications concerning compliance or legal matters. Registered agents are required to be available during standard business hours, providing peace of mind that documents will be received promptly, thus reducing the risk of default judgments or penalties.

Another significant benefit is the protection of privacy. For entrepreneurs working from home or a small office, hiring a registered agent allows them to keep their business address hidden. This adds an extra layer of security by stopping personal information from being publicly seen. A qualified registered agent can also help businesses manage their correspondence, dealing with legal documents confidentially and efficiently.

Finally, utilizing a registered agent can help ensure compliance with state regulations, which differ from one jurisdiction to another. As businesses grow into new states, having a registered agent familiar with local registered agent requirements can simplify the process of maintaining compliance. This diminishes the administrative burden on business owners, allowing them to direct on strategic growth rather than worrying about the intricacies of statutory obligations and annual filings.

The process of Change One's Official Representative

Modification to one's official representative might be a straightforward task, but it may require focus to detail to guarantee conformity with local regulations. First, you need to select the latest registered representative service you wish to hire. Evaluate criteria like dependability, the services provided, and fees. As soon as you have selected your replacement representative, you must notify your present registered representative of the change, as they need to be aware that they will cease to be accountable for one's legal service.

Next, get ready with the necessary paperwork to formally modify your registered agent. This typically includes submitting a particular form with the relevant state office and your company is established. The form may be called as a form for agent change and may be comparable, and it will require information about both the present and latest official agent, as well as any further required company data. Some regions may also require a written approval from the replacement registered agent.

Once, providing the necessary paperwork, track the advancement to ensure that the change is processed. When confirmed, you should get a confirmation from the government. It is crucial to amend your records and alert any affected individuals about the new official representative, in order to you stay compliant and can avoid complications related to legal paperwork in the future.
